body {  margin: 0px; background-color: #ffffff; background-image: url(images/horseshoe.gif);}

p {  font-family: Arial, Helvetica, sans-serif;	font-size: smaller;}

.clr {
clear:both;
}

a {  font-family: Arial, Helvetica, sans-serif; text-decoration: none; color: #000000; font-weight: normal}
a:hover {  font-style: italic}
a:active {  text-decoration: none; font-weight: bold}

a.nav {  font-family: Arial, Helvetica, sans-serif; text-decoration: none; font-weight: bold; color: #FFFFCC; font-size: smaller}
a.nav:hover {  color: #FFFF66}
a.nav:active {  color: #FFFFFF}

a.dark {  font-family: Arial, Helvetica, sans-serif; text-decoration: none; color: #333333; font-size: 10pt; font-weight: bold}
a.dark:hover {  color: #CC0000}
a.dark:active {  color: #666666}

a.light {  font-family: Arial, Helvetica, sans-serif; font-size: 10pt; text-decoration: none; color: #FFFFFF; font-weight: bold}
a.light:hover {  color: #FFFF99}
a.light:active {  font-family: Arial, Helvetica, sans-serif; color: #FFFF66; font-weight: bold}

.giftinfo {  font-family: Times, Serif; font-size: 18pt; color: #000000}
.whitemenu {  font-family: Arial, Helvetica, sans-serif; font-size: xx-small; color: #FFFFFF}
.credit {  font-family: Arial, Helvetica, sans-serif; font-size: xx-small; color: #000000}
.norepeat {  background-repeat: no-repeat}
.tan {  color: #FFFFCC}
.darkmenu {  font-family: Arial, Helvetica, sans-serif; font-size: xx-small; color: #333333}
.fancy {  font-family: cursive, fantasy; font-size: 16pt}
.recipes {  font-family: "Courier New", Courier, mono}
.rpproduct {  font-family: "Courier New", Courier, mono; font-weight: bold; color: #ff0000}
.black {  font-family: Arial, Helvetica, sans-serif; font-size: 12pt; color: #000000; font-weight: bold}
.white {  color: #FFFFFF}
.bodylink {  color: #FFFFFF; font-weight: bold; font-family: Arial, Helvetica, sans-serif;}
.prodtitle {  font-family: Arial, Helvetica, sans-serif; font-size: 18pt; color: #000000}
.proddescr {  font-family: Arial, Helvetica, sans-serif; font-size: 12pt; color: #000000}
.prodprice {  font-family: Arial, Helvetica, sans-serif; font-size: 14pt; color: #000000}
.prodsku {  font-family: Arial, Helvetica, sans-serif; font-size: 10pt; color: #000000}
.bottomads {
position:relative;
float:none; }

#offpage { z-index:0; float: none; position: absolute; left:-1000px; top:-1000px; font-size: 1px;}
#first { z-index:1; float:none; align: center; text-align:center;}
#second { margin:auto; z-index:2; width: 780px; height: 600px; float:none;}
#flashPopUp{ position:absolute; z-index:4; top: 0px; margin-top:0px;}
#tablecell{ position:absolute; z-index:3; top: 0px; margin-top:0px;}




